§ 323.15. Report to be filed after strikes.

(a)Within 15 days following resumption of service after a strike, an air carrier shall file a report with DOT containing a list of all flights that were canceled, the date they were canceled, and the date service was resumed.
(b)The report shall be marked for the attention of the Director, Office of Aviation Analysis. (Approved by the Office of Management and Budget under control number 3024-0030) [Doc. No. 82, 50 FR 2430, Jan. 16, 1985, as amended by Doc. No. OST-96-1269, 61 FR 19166, May 1, 1996]
